Hey glassman, The new river is very clear.  it runs through the mtns fron NC through VA into WVA.  It has a rocky bottom in most places and quite a few small water falls.  It ranges from anywhere from 5 feet to 25 feet in depth .  The water is about 20 feet deep where all the underwater dumps are and around the RR trestles it is about 25 feet deep  The water is clear so visiability is usually good especially on suuny days,.  It gets a little murky as you are digging or moving the sand and silt but the current is always moving.  When the bottles are lying on the bottom you can see them before you piock them up otherwise I dig and move the silt.
